Climate and Average Weather Year Round in Toding China

In Toding, the summers are comfortable and dry, the winters are freezing and snowy, and it is mostly clear year round. Over the course of the year, the temperature typically varies from 5°F to 74°F and is rarely below -4°F or above 79°F.

Based on the tourism score, the best time of year to visit Toding for warm-weather activities is from late June to early August.

The warm season lasts for 3.3 months, from June 5 to September 16, with an average daily high temperature above 66°F. The hottest month of the year in Toding is July, with an average high of 74°F and low of 46°F.

The cold season lasts for 3.3 months, from December 2 to March 11, with an average daily high temperature below 39°F. The coldest month of the year in Toding is January, with an average low of 5°F and high of 31°F.

In Toding, the average percentage of the sky covered by clouds experiences significant seasonal variation over the course of the year.

The clearer part of the year in Toding begins around August 31 and lasts for 4.4 months, ending around January 13.

The clearest month of the year in Toding is October, during which on average the sky is clear, mostly clear, or partly cloudy 93% of the time.

The cloudier part of the year begins around January 13 and lasts for 7.6 months, ending around August 31.

The cloudiest month of the year in Toding is August, during which on average the sky is overcast or mostly cloudy 41% of the time.

A wet day is one with at least 0.04 inches of liquid or liquid-equivalent precipitation. The chance of wet days in Toding varies throughout the year.

The wetter season lasts 1.8 months, from July 4 to August 28, with a greater than 9% chance of a given day being a wet day. The month with the most wet days in Toding is July, with an average of 4.0 days with at least 0.04 inches of precipitation.

The drier season lasts 10 months, from August 28 to July 4. The month with the fewest wet days in Toding is November, with an average of 0.2 days with at least 0.04 inches of precipitation.

Among wet days, we distinguish between those that experience rain alone, snow alone, or a mixture of the two. Based on this categorization, the most common form of precipitation in Toding changes throughout the year.

Rain alone is the most common for 6.8 months, from April 7 to November 1. The month with the most days of rain alone in Toding is July, with an average of 4.0 days.

Snow alone is the most common for 3.5 months, from November 17 to March 4. The month with the most days of snow alone in Toding is January, with an average of 0.8 days.

Mixed snow and rain is the most common for 1.6 months, from March 4 to April 7 and from November 1 to November 17. The month with the most days of mixed snow and rain in Toding is March, with an average of 0.4 days.

To show variation within the months and not just the monthly totals, we show the rainfall accumulated over a sliding 31-day period centered around each day of the year. Toding experiences some seasonal variation in monthly rainfall.

The rainy period of the year lasts for 1.7 months, from July 3 to August 26, with a sliding 31-day rainfall of at least 0.5 inches. The month with the most rain in Toding is July, with an average rainfall of 0.8 inches.

The rainless period of the year lasts for 10 months, from August 26 to July 3. The month with the least rain in Toding is January, with an average rainfall of 0.0 inches.

As with rainfall, we consider the snowfall accumulated over a sliding 31-day period centered around each day of the year. Toding experiences some seasonal variation in monthly snowfall.

The snowy period of the year lasts for 2.3 months, from December 29 to March 5, with a sliding 31-day snowfall of at least 1.0 inches. The month with the most snow in Toding is January, with an average snowfall of 1.5 inches.

The snowless period of the year lasts for 9.7 months, from March 5 to December 29. The least snow falls around July 21, with an average total accumulation of 0.0 inches.

The length of the day in Toding varies significantly over the course of the year. In 2024, the shortest day is December 21, with 10 hours, 6 minutes of daylight; the longest day is June 21, with 14 hours, 12 minutes of daylight.

We base the humidity comfort level on the dew point, as it determines whether perspiration will evaporate from the skin, thereby cooling the body. Lower dew points feel drier and higher dew points feel more humid. Unlike temperature, which typically varies significantly between night and day, dew point tends to change more slowly, so while the temperature may drop at night, a muggy day is typically followed by a muggy night.

The perceived humidity level in Toding, as measured by the percentage of time in which the humidity comfort level is muggy, oppressive, or miserable, does not vary significantly over the course of the year, remaining a virtually constant 0% throughout.

This section discusses the wide-area hourly average wind vector (speed and direction) at 10 meters above the ground. The wind experienced at any given location is highly dependent on local topography and other factors, and instantaneous wind speed and direction vary more widely than hourly averages.

The average hourly wind speed in Toding experiences significant seasonal variation over the course of the year.

The windier part of the year lasts for 5.6 months, from December 19 to June 7, with average wind speeds of more than 8.0 miles per hour. The windiest month of the year in Toding is March, with an average hourly wind speed of 9.9 miles per hour.

The calmer time of year lasts for 6.4 months, from June 7 to December 19. The calmest month of the year in Toding is August, with an average hourly wind speed of 6.1 miles per hour.

To characterize how pleasant the weather is in Toding throughout the year, we compute two travel scores.

The tourism score favors clear, rainless days with perceived temperatures between 65°F and 80°F. Based on this score, the best time of year to visit Toding for general outdoor tourist activities is from late June to early August, with a peak score in the second week of July.

Methodology

For each hour between 8:00 AM and 9:00 PM of each day in the analysis period (1980 to 2016), independent scores are computed for perceived temperature, cloud cover, and total precipitation. Those scores are combined into a single hourly composite score, which is then aggregated into days, averaged over all the years in the analysis period, and smoothed.

Our cloud cover score is 10 for fully clear skies, falling linearly to 9 for mostly clear skies, and to 1 for fully overcast skies.

Our precipitation score, which is based on the three-hour precipitation centered on the hour in question, is 10 for no precipitation, falling linearly to 9 for trace precipitation, and to 0 for 0.04 inches of precipitation or more.

Our tourism temperature score is 0 for perceived temperatures below 50°F, rising linearly to 9 for 65°F, to 10 for 75°F, falling linearly to 9 for 80°F, and to 1 for 90°F or hotter.

Our beach/pool temperature score is 0 for perceived temperatures below 65°F, rising linearly to 9 for 75°F, to 10 for 82°F, falling linearly to 9 for 90°F, and to 1 for 100°F or hotter.

Definitions of the growing season vary throughout the world, but for the purposes of this report, we define it as the longest continuous period of non-freezing temperatures (≥ 32°F) in the year (the calendar year in the Northern Hemisphere, or from July 1 until June 30 in the Southern Hemisphere).

The growing season in Toding typically lasts for 3.6 months (111 days), from around May 31 to around September 19, rarely starting before May 13 or after June 18, and rarely ending before September 3 or after October 6.

Growing degree days are a measure of yearly heat accumulation used to predict plant and animal development, and defined as the integral of warmth above a base temperature, discarding any excess above a maximum temperature. In this report, we use a base of 50°F and a cap of 86°F.

Based on growing degree days alone, the first spring blooms in Toding should appear around May 30, only rarely appearing before May 22 or after June 10.

This section discusses the total daily incident shortwave solar energy reaching the surface of the ground over a wide area, taking full account of seasonal variations in the length of the day, the elevation of the Sun above the horizon, and absorption by clouds and other atmospheric constituents. Shortwave radiation includes visible light and ultraviolet radiation.

The average daily incident shortwave solar energy experiences extreme seasonal variation over the course of the year.

The brighter period of the year lasts for 2.6 months, from April 27 to July 16, with an average daily incident shortwave energy per square meter above 8.0 kWh. The brightest month of the year in Toding is June, with an average of 8.9 kWh.

The darker period of the year lasts for 2.9 months, from November 12 to February 9, with an average daily incident shortwave energy per square meter below 5.0 kWh. The darkest month of the year in Toding is December, with an average of 4.1 kWh.

For the purposes of this report, the geographical coordinates of Toding are 31.481 deg latitude, 79.798 deg longitude, and 12,234 ft elevation.

The topography within 2 miles of Toding contains very significant variations in elevation, with a maximum elevation change of 1,916 feet and an average elevation above sea level of 12,510 feet. Within 10 miles contains very significant variations in elevation (3,110 feet). Within 50 miles contains large variations in elevation (15,971 feet).

The area within 2 miles of Toding is covered by bare soil (60%) and grassland (40%), within 10 miles by grassland (77%) and bare soil (23%), and within 50 miles by grassland (85%).

This report illustrates the typical weather in Toding, based on a statistical analysis of historical hourly weather reports and model reconstructions from January 1, 1980 to December 31, 2016.

Toding is further than 200 kilometers from the nearest reliable weather station, so the weather-related data on this page were taken entirely from NASA's MERRA-2 satellite-era reanalysis . This reanalysis combines a variety of wide-area measurements in a state-of-the-art global meteorological model to reconstruct the hourly history of weather throughout the world on a 50-kilometer grid.

The temperature and dew point estimates are corrected for the difference between the reference elevation of the MERRA-2 grid cell and the elevation of Toding, according to the International Standard Atmosphere .
